Back to Basics: PB Ratio


Imperio Asi  (WAR:IMP) PB Ratio Explanation

Unlike valuation ratios relative to the earning power such as PE Ratio, PE Ratio without NRI, PS Ratio, Price-to-Operating-Cash-Flow , or Price-to-Free-Cash-Flow, the PB Ratio measures the valuation of the stock relative to the underlying asset of the company.

The PB Ratio works the best for the businesses that earn most of their profit from their assets, e.g. banks and insurance companies.


Be Aware

Some businesses have very light assets, such as software companies or insurance agencies. The PB Ratio does not work well for these companies. Some companies even have negative equity, so the PB Ratio cannot be applied to them.

Imperio Asi Business Description

Address Plac Europejski 1, Warsaw, POL, 00-844
Imperio Asi SA formerly Impera Capital SA provides the investors trading in the stock exchange market with an access to direct private investments area in Poland. The company invests in the development of medium-sized companies.
